A company did a quality check on all the packs of trail mix it manufactured. Each pack of trail mix is targeted to weigh 9.25 oz. A pack must weigh within 0.23 oz of the target weight to be accepted. What is the range of rejected masses, x, for the manufactured trail mix? x < 9.02 or x > 9.48 because |x - 0.23| + 9.25 > 0 x < 9.25 or x > 9.48 because |x - 9.25| > 0.23 x < 9.25 or x > 9.48 because |x - 0.23| + 9.25 > 0 x < 9.02 or x > 9.48 because |x - 9.25| > 0.23

OpenStudy (anonymous):

@jigglypuff314 @phi @ganeshie8

jigglypuff314 (jigglypuff314):

so it must be within 9.25 - 0.23 = ? ans 9.25 + 0.23 = ?

OpenStudy (anonymous):

9.25 - 0.23 = 9.02 9.25 + 0.23 = 9.48

jigglypuff314 (jigglypuff314):

yes :) then try solving the absolute values do you know how to do that?

OpenStudy (anonymous):

|x - 9.25| |x - 0.23| I don't really know how to, the text book did a terrible job of explaining... I kept reviewing and I still don't understand.

jigglypuff314 (jigglypuff314):

it's alright :) when given |a - b| > c it can be separated into a - b > c and a - b < -c do you understand it like that? or would you like for my to give an example? :)
